Can you make your own sweet cream salted butter at home?

Yes, you can make sweet cream salted butter at home with a few simple ingredients and some kitchen equipment. All you need is heavy cream, salt, and a stand mixer or food processor. Simply beat the cream until it separates into butter and buttermilk, strain out the liquid, and knead the butter a few times to remove any excess liquid.

How long does sweet cream salted butter last?

Sweet cream salted butter can last for several weeks in the refrigerator and several months in the freezer. To ensure the butter stays fresh, it's important to store it in an airtight container and away from other strong-smelling foods.

How much sweet cream salted butter should you consume?

Like with any high-fat food, it's important to consume sweet cream salted butter in moderation as part of a balanced diet. The American Heart Association recommends limiting saturated fat intake to less than 6% of daily calories, which equates to approximately 13 grams per day for a 2,000 calorie diet. If you're watching your calorie intake, it's also important to keep in mind that butter is a high-calorie food and should be used sparingly.

Nutritional Values of 1 tbsp Sweet Cream Salted Butter

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)100 kcal
Fat (g)11 g
Carbs (g)0 g
Protein (g)0 g

Calorie breakdown: 100% fat, 0% carbs, 0% protein
